  In June, parliament will deal with civil project ws. Coal equivalent
 
 
 

The project, under which the Committee for Civic Initiative He gathered 126 thousand. signatures, was sent to Parliament by the end of March. Two weeks later, the Committee has received a written assurance Speaker of the Parliament to refer the project to the first reading. In recent days, the Trade Union of Miners in Poland, who initiated the action of collecting signatures, was informed of the exact date of commencement of the procedure in the Parliament.

the rapporteur of the project will be representative of the Committee for Civic Initiative, and also deputy head of the mining therefore, Waclaw Czerkawski. – With me coming to the capital of a dozen or so representation of the miners, who will listen to the debate from the parliamentary gallery. We hope that the project will not be rejected and will be targeted for further work in the committee – said Czerkawski.

recalled that by mid-year, the ministry of energy and work and family were present design ordering the case of carbon allowances. – If there is a government project, we have nothing against it, to work in committees on both projects, combining them into one good project. We want to effectively settling the matter – said the deputy head of the Trade Union of Miners in Poland.

According to the rules, the first reading is carried out within three months from the date of filing of civil draft law to the Speaker.

Deputat carbon that power a specified quantity of free atoms; It can be realized in nature, or in the form of coal to heat your home or apartment, or cash equivalents, or the payment of equivalent carbon. According to the union, the initiative is intended primarily arrangement of the current legal chaos and is not associated with the postulate of new powers for retirees mining. Today, there are seven different ways to implement this provision.

The annual cost-equivalent for pensioners and widows mining trade unionists estimated at approx. 400 million zł, remind, however, that even today about half of this amount comes from the state budget, which finances allowances for pensioners of mines transferred earlier to the Company Restructuring mines.

Preparing special act, which is to settle the matter deputies, at the beginning of the year announced by the representatives of the Ministry of Energy, together with the Ministry of family, work and social policy.

Formally civic project concerns the amendment of the Act of 7 September 2007. on the functioning of coal mining. The initiators of the bill propose to introduce the concept that allowance are also entitled to “a former employee of the mine or mining plant, which had the power to coal equivalent on the basis of existing laws and powers have been taken away or suspended by a decision of the boards of mining companies.” Another key change is that specified in the Act tasks and benefits “are financed from the state budget subsidy.”

Committee of the Legislative Initiative has been registered in the parliament at the end of December last year. Since then, the initiators have three months to collect at least 100 thousand. signatures. March 29 submitted to the Sejm 126 thousand. signatures of support.

Deputat coal, which is entitled to a certain amount of free carbon per year, is a very old mining permission , traditionally enjoyed by both workers and pensioners or annuitants mining. Of collective agreements or agreements within companies. However, due to the transformation and savings in the mining industry, today not all eligible receive the allowance, a benefit for those who receive them, are funded from different sources.
